Support for most commercial products comes from one provider: the software vendor. With open source support, however, several vendors might be offering different types of support services. Pricing for support will be negotiated much more intensely with open source products than with commercial products. There is no benchmark based on licenses.

On the surface, operations and support costs do not look that different between open source and commercial software. Once software is installed, configured, and integrated, it is just software, whether it is open source or not. Skill levels play a large role in determining the time required to support both commercial and open source software.
